suppose the continuous random variable, x, is uniformly distributed between 1 and 10. what is the probability that x is either less than 4 or greater than 8? round to 2 decimal places.

Explanation:

Step1: Determine the probability density function

For a uniform distribution \(X\sim U(a = 1,b = 10)\), the probability density function \(f(x)=\frac{1}{b - a}=\frac{1}{10 - 1}=\frac{1}{9}\)

Step2: Calculate \(P(X\lt4)\)

Using the formula for the probability of a uniform distribution \(P(X\lt x)=\frac{x - a}{b - a}\), when \(x = 4\), \(P(X\lt4)=\frac{4 - 1}{10 - 1}=\frac{3}{9}\)

Step3: Calculate \(P(X\gt8)\)

Using the formula \(P(X\gt x)=\frac{b - x}{b - a}\), when \(x = 8\), \(P(X\gt8)=\frac{10 - 8}{10 - 1}=\frac{2}{9}\)

Step4: Calculate \(P((X\lt4)\cup(X\gt8))\)

Since the events \(X\lt4\) and \(X\gt8\) are mutually - exclusive, \(P((X\lt4)\cup(X\gt8))=P(X\lt4)+P(X\gt8)\)
\(P((X\lt4)\cup(X\gt8))=\frac{3 + 2}{9}=\frac{5}{9}\approx0.56\)

Answer:

\(0.56\)
